Как на ISP включить/разблокировать DOM and SimpleXML?

Froolex
На сайте с 08.06.2011
Offline
56
1870

При установки XenForo выдал ошибку:

The following errors occurred while verifying that your server can run XenForo:

The required PHP extensions for XML handling (DOM and SimpleXML) could not be found. Please ask your host to install these extensions.
Please correct these errors and try again.

В ISPmanager при попытке включить SimpleXML выдаёт:

Сервер отказал в подключении.

Также рядом с лампочкой стоит замок, подскажите как решить эту проблему?

Настоящий облачный хостинг (https://goo.gl/kuxXMK) от 1$ в месяц!
K5
На сайте с 21.07.2010
Offline
209
#1

впс видимо, через консоль запустите установку и увидите причины и ошибки

аська 45два48499два записки на работе (http://memoryhigh.ru) помогу с сайтом, удалю вирусы, настрою впс -> отзывы ТУТ (/ru/forum/836248) и ТАМ (http://www.maultalk.com/topic140187.html) !!!всегда проверяйте данные людей, которые сами пишут вам в аську или скайп!!!
Froolex
На сайте с 08.06.2011
Offline
56
#2
kgtu5:
впс видимо, через консоль запустите установку и увидите причины и ошибки

а как это сделать? Не пинайте только сильно, я правда в администрировании серверов не разбираюсь...

Himiko
На сайте с 28.08.2008
Offline
560
#3
Froolex:
а как это сделать? Не пинайте только сильно, я правда в администрировании серверов не разбираюсь...

Зависит от операционной системы на сервере и как устанавливали php.

Лучше не рисковать. Обратитесь к специалистам, чтобы случайно не создать проблем.

Профессиональное администрирование серверов (https://systemintegra.ru). Круглосуточно. Отзывы (/ru/forum/834230) Лицензии (http://clck.ru/Qhf5) ISPManager,VDSManager,Billmanager e.t.c. по низким ценам.
lealhost
На сайте с 07.06.2014
Offline
136
#4

Если отображается в ISP, значит модуль установлен, если не получается включить через панель, то можно попробовать вручную. Обычно дополнительные .ini файлы с модулями лежат где-нибудь в /etc/php.d/, но опять же, смотря как собран пакет. К именам выключенных модулей ISP дописывает .disabled, то есть, Вам нужно найти файл simplexml.ini.disabled и переименовать в simplexml.ini, убедившись, что в нем не закомментирована строчка extension, а после перезапустить Apache.

Потом перезапустить ISP, лампа должна загореться.

Froolex
На сайте с 08.06.2011
Offline
56
#5
lealhost:
Если отображается в ISP, значит модуль установлен, если не получается включить через панель, то можно попробовать вручную. Обычно дополнительные .ini файлы с модулями лежат где-нибудь в /etc/php.d/, но опять же, смотря как собран пакет. К именам выключенных модулей ISP дописывает .disabled, то есть, Вам нужно найти файл simplexml.ini.disabled и переименовать в simplexml.ini, убедившись, что в нем не закомментирована строчка extension, а после перезапустить Apache.
Потом перезапустить ISP, лампа должна загореться.

Лампа загорелась но XenForo всё равно выдаёт ту же ошибку:

The following errors occurred while verifying that your server can run XenForo:

The required PHP extensions for XML handling (DOM and SimpleXML) could not be found. Please ask your host to install these extensions.
Please correct these errors and try again.

Может чего то ещё не хватает?

lealhost
На сайте с 07.06.2014
Offline
136
#6

Доброе утро. Запустите скрипт с функцией phpinfo();

Посмотрите, есть ли модуль "dom": http://rghost.ru/59979274/image.png

Если нет, то установите. Попробуйте через панель, а если не выйдет, то можно попробовать вручную.

В различных репозиториях пакет называется по-разному, обычно как-то так: php-domxml-php4-php5, либо просто php-dom

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ий